Samsung Galaxy Z Fold6 Overview

About Samsung Galaxy Z Fold6 Samsung Galaxy Z Fold6 is another flagship from Samsung's popular line of first class Android phones, released in the 2024. Samsung Galaxy Z Fold6 has a wide variety of great specifications such as 256GB 12GB RAM, 512GB 12GB RAM, 1TB 12GB RAM with Qualcomm SM8650-AC Snapdragon 8 Gen 3 (4 nm) , as well as ultrasonic fingerprint sensor. The thing that makes this decent smartphone special is its sleek design and an amazing all-screen design with no notches at all.

Rooting Steps

01

Enable OEM Unlocking

Go to Developer Options and enable OEM unlocking. Reboot to bootloader.

02

Fastboot Unlock

Connect via USB and run fastboot oem unlock or fastboot flashing unlock. Data will be wiped.

03

Flash Magisk

Patch the boot image with Magisk app, flash via fastboot boot or fastboot flash boot.

04

Reboot & Verify

Reboot system. Open Magisk Manager to confirm root status and install modules.
